Frequently Asked Questions about Manhattan Terrace

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Manhattan Terrace area of Brooklyn, NY?

As of today, July 30, 2026, there are currently 739 available Manhattan Terrace apartments priced from $2,200 to $4,308, with an average monthly rent of $3,454.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Manhattan Terrace c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Manhattan Terrace range from $3,350 to $3,662.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,529.

How expensive are Manhattan Terrace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 66 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Manhattan Terrace on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$3,000 to $4,308 - averaging $3,789 for the location.
